问题标签 [fasm]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
assembly - 如何使用 FASM 编译器在汇编语言中生成随机数?
我对组装真的很陌生,我正在尝试创建一个简单的程序。为此,我需要生成一个随机数。
有人知道我如何使用 FASM 编译器做到这一点吗?
linux - linux下如何使用gdb调试fasm编写的程序?
我在 fasm 中写了简单的“你好,世界”,它的工作原理,但是我如何为 gdb 和 edb(Evan 的调试器)生成调试信息?Fasm 编译器只能生成其特定格式的调试符号——“fas”,这当然 gbd 无法理解。
assembly - 一个好的 NASM/FASM 教程?
有谁知道任何好的NASM或 FASM 教程?我正在尝试学习汇编程序,但似乎找不到任何好的资源。
x86 - 汇编程序:使用“平面汇编程序”如何生成 EXE 文件(编译、链接..)?
我正在使用 FASM 编译一小段代码:
我单击运行 -> 编译,我得到的是一个 .BIN 文件。抱歉这个菜鸟问题,但为什么我没有得到 OBJ 或 EXE 文件,这个 BIN 是什么?
assembly - 如何在 fasm 中写入控制台?
我对组装非常陌生。我昨天才拿起它,我已经查看了很多示例,但仍然无法自己弄清楚如何写入控制台。当我似乎以自己的方式复制它时,我总是会出错。
windows - 在 Win32 上使用 FASM 导致 SDL 失败
我将 SDL 与 FASM 一起使用,并且代码至少类似于以下内容:
使用以下快速而肮脏的makefile:
使用exit()
(或 Windows' ExitProcess()
)似乎是让该程序干净退出的唯一方法,即使我觉得我应该能够使用retn
/ retf
。当我ret
没有调用exit()
时,应用程序不会终止并且需要被杀死。任何人都可以对此有所了解吗?只有当我调用SDL_SetVideoMode()
.
target - 使用 FASM 的 Mach-O 二进制文件
有人使用 FASM 生成 Mach-O 二进制文件吗?这是我选择的汇编程序,我认为了解这是否可以完成以及是否有人已经在这样做会很好。
提前致谢。
assembly - mov si, offset msg 中的 FASM vc MASM 翻译问题
刚刚使用相同的代码(almos)对 MASM 和 FASM 进行了第一次测试,我遇到了麻烦。唯一的区别是,为了只生成 104 字节,我需要在 FASM 中写入 MBR,我将 org 7c00h 和 MASM 0h 放入。
问题出在
在第一种情况下将其转换为 44 7C (7c44h) 并使用 masm 转换为 44 00 (0044h)!但就在我在 MASM 中将 org 7c00h 更改为 org 0h 时。否则它将产生从 0 到 7dff 的整个段。
我该如何解决?
或者简而言之,如何使 MASM 生成一个从 7c00h 开始的二进制文件,因为它的第一个字节和后续跳转仍然相对于 7c00h?
windows - FASM 使用自定义资源文件
如何包含我的自定义资源文件并能够使用 windows api 访问它们?